Frequently Asked Questions About Dual Diagnosis Treatment in Boyd County

What is dual diagnosis treatment in Boyd County?

Dual diagnosis treatment in Boyd County refers to a specialized approach that addresses individuals who are dealing with a co-occurring substance use disorder (such as drug or alcohol addiction) and a mental health disorder simultaneously. This integrated treatment approach aims to provide comprehensive care for both conditions to improve overall well-being and recovery outcomes.

How long does dual diagnosis treatment usually last in Boyd County?

The duration of dual diagnosis treatment in Boyd County varies based on individual needs and the severity of the conditions. Some programs last for several weeks, while others may extend to a few months. Treatment plans are customized to ensure comprehensive care and support for sustained recovery.

What types of therapies are offered in dual diagnosis treatment centers in Boyd County?

Dual diagnosis treatment centers in Boyd County offer a variety of evidence-based therapies, including c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T), dialectical behavior therapy (DBT), individual counseling, group therapy, and holistic approaches such as mindfulness and art therapy. These therapies address both mental health and substance use aspects.
